Consumer Electronic Displays The consumer electronics sector is a significant driver of the conductive coating market. Conductive coatings are used in touchscreens, displays, and printed circuit boards (PCBs) to improve signal transmission, protect components, and enhance durability. With the rising demand for smartphones, laptops, and smart devices, the need for advanced conductive coatings is expected to grow substantially.
Solar Industry In the solar industry, conductive coatings are crucial for improving the efficiency of photovoltaic cells and solar panels. These coatings ensure better energy conversion and durability, making them vital to the continued expansion of solar power as a sustainable energy source. With global efforts focused on clean energy, this application is poised for significant growth.
Automotive The automotive industry utilizes conductive coatings for improving electronic components and systems, such as sensors, displays, and wiring in electric vehicles (EVs). As the automotive sector embraces electric mobility and smart vehicles, conductive coatings help improve performance, reliability, and energy efficiency, driving market demand.
Aerospace In aerospace, conductive coatings are used for radar and satellite systems, helping to ensure reliable performance and protection against environmental conditions. The growth of space exploration and air travel innovation presents further opportunities for conductive coating technologies in this sector.
Bioscience The bioscience industry leverages conductive coatings for applications in medical devices, diagnostic equipment, and bioelectronics. These coatings enhance the functionality and longevity of critical medical tools, offering both safety and efficiency.

Epoxy Epoxy-based conductive coatings are widely used for their excellent adhesion, chemical resistance, and high durability. They are commonly found in automotive, electronics, and aerospace applications. Their versatility makes them a dominant choice in industries requiring long-lasting and reliable solutions.
Polyesters Polyester-based conductive coatings offer good electrical conductivity and are preferred for their resistance to environmental wear and tear. These coatings are commonly used in the consumer electronics industry, particularly in circuit boards and display technologies, where durability and cost-effectiveness are essential.
Acrylics Acrylic conductive coatings are known for their ease of application and transparency. These coatings are extensively used in touchscreens and optical devices, providing both electrical conductivity and aesthetic appeal. They are increasingly popular due to their lightweight nature and adaptability in various applications.
Polyurethanes Polyurethane coatings offer enhanced flexibility, chemical resistance, and excellent adhesion properties. These coatings are used in industries such as automotive, aerospace, and bioscience, where flexibility and resilience to stress are key factors in performance.
